Job Family Definition:

Encompasses multiple disciplines, including technology architects, solution architects, and enterprise architects. Architects: Are responsible for delivering business value to customers by architecting effective information systems solutions that address the customer’s business problems, needs and opportunities, in a manner consistent with company’s strategic and business goals. Have knowledge of architectural frameworks, methodologies, and tools and understand how to apply this knowledge to successfully deliver customer projects. Establish and maintain a professional working relationship at multiple levels both internally and with the customer by understanding the customer’s business context and their unique situation. Collaborate with both internal and external/industry experts to anticipate customer needs in order to facilitate the definition and development of the solution. Strong supporters of the professional development framework for their profession and use the knowledge and best practice derived from their professional associations to the benefit of their customers. Collaborate with project managers to ensure effective and efficient development, delivery, deployment, operation and support of these IS solutions. Collaborate with the account team to meet or exceed revenue, product, customer satisfaction and market share goals for assigned account(s).
